Norman Rockwell
American, 1894-1978
Cupid's Visit
Oil on canvas, signed lower right
For the April 5th,1924 issue of The Saturday Evening Post, volume 196, issue 40. Depicting a lovestruck young gentleman seated in the grass with hands clasped, wistfully attentive to the cherub whispering in his ear. Behind acrylic, framed, labeled to verso for Bernard Danenberg Galleries, New York, stock no. 003345, with additional labels extant.

Literature: T. Buechner, Norman Rockwell: A Sixty Year Retrospective, New York, 1972, p. 44, illustrated (cover).
L.N. Moffatt, Norman Rockwell: A Definitive Catalogue, Stockbridge, Massachusetts, 1986, p. 96-97, no. C253, illustrated.

    Provenance:
  • Martin Diamond Fine Art, New York;
    Bernard Danenberg Galleries, New York;
    Acquired in June of 1973 from Trosby Galleries, Palm Beach, FL;
    Dr. & Mrs. Herman Shyken;
    By descent.

    Extant documents include an appraisal dated June 20th, 1973 from Trosby Galleries; a certificate of authenticity from Trosby Galleries signed and notarized, dated June 21st; as well as a later appraisal from the same source, signed and notarized, dated February 4th, 1976.
